Main areas of work: Our trainees and apprentices are able to choose from a wealth of seats to work with experts across our practice areas: Banking and Finance, Competition, Corporate, Dispute Resolution, Projects, PRM (People, Reward and Mobility), Real Estate, Tax and TMT (Technology, Media and Telecommunications).

Next.Talent: If you are a student or graduate looking to build your skills before submitting your application or completing an interview, Next.Talent will allow you to learn more about the legal industry and what it’s like to be a commercial lawyer at Dentons. As part of our community, you’ll gain exclusive access to online workshops and events. Join regular webinars led by the Dentons Early Careers team and legal professionals across the firm, offering a unique opportunity to gain industry insights and enhance your legal knowledge. You'll also be the first to know about our exciting opportunities, giving you a competitive edge in your career journey. You'll be alerted when we open recruitment for our open days, vacation schemes and our trainee solicitor programme so you won't miss out when it comes to application season.

Upcoming webinars include:

  • Opportunities and applications workshops
  • Q&A with our Trainees and Apprentices
  • Commercial Awareness
  • Video interviews & Assessment Centres tips and guidance
